📝 Ingredients

  • Cream Cheese: 3 packages (8 oz each), softened
  • Pumpkin Puree: 1 1/2 cups
  • Granulated Sugar: 1 cup
  • Eggs: 3 large
  • Graham Cracker Crust: 1 1/2 cups
  • Butter: 1/2 cup (melted)
  • Heavy Cream: 1/2 cup
  • Brown Sugar: 1/2 cup
  • Vanilla Extract: 1 tsp
  • Cinnamon: 1 tsp
  • Nutmeg: 1/2 tsp
  • Salt: 1/4 tsp

👩‍🍳 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 325°F (163°C) and grease a springform pan.
  2. Prepare the crust by crushing graham crackers and mixing them with melted butter. Press the mixture into the bottom of the springform pan and bake for 10 minutes. Let it cool.
  3. In a large b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with granulated sugar until smooth.
  4. Add the pumpkin puree, eggs, vanilla,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t, mixing until the batter is smooth and creamy.
  5. Pour the pumpkin mixture into the prepared crust, smoothing the top. Bake for 50-60 minutes until the edges are set, but the center is slightly jiggly.
  6. Remove from the oven and cool completely at room temperature. Then, refrigerate the cheesecake for at least 4 hours or overnight.
  7. For the caramel sauce, melt the brown sugar and but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Stir in the heavy cream and cook for 5-7 minutes until thickened. Let it cool slightly.
  8. Once the cheesecake is chilled, drizzle the caramel sauce on top and serve.

❄️ How to Store This Recipe

To keep your cheesecake fresh, cover it tightly with plastic wrap or aluminum foil and store it in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. If you want to keep it longer, you can freeze it! Just slice it into portions, wrap each piece in plastic wrap, and place them in an airtight container. To enjoy later, th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before serving.

💡 Tips for Success

  • Make sure your cream cheese is softened for easy mixing.
  • Avoid overbaking; the cheesecake should still be slightly jiggly in the center.
  • Let it cool completely before refrigerating to prevent condensation.
  • For a spiced twist, add a pinch of ginger to the pumpkin mixture.
  • Use a good-quality caramel sauce for a rich flavor.
  • Always let your cheesecake chill for the best texture.
